Canned. (Can blew a hole into it due to pressure, bottom and top totally packed out). Hazy yellow colour with a mediumsized white head. Aroma is fruity, tropical fruits, nectar and some toffee tones. Flavour is tropical fruits, some herbal, mild grassy and nectary tones along with a mild alcohol edge to it. Apart from being overpressured (fermented in can?), it was very nice.

Can. Unclear orange body with a big, fading white head. Aroma is tropical fruit and peaches. Taste is also on the fruity/juicy side with mainly tropical fruits, some peach and light, pale malt and some zesty bitterness. Medium body and same aftertaste. It’s still seven months before best before date but I expect this is over the top by now. It’s not bad but way more average than most people has been talking about and rating previously, mentioning this as one of Norway’s finest NEIPA. I will never now as the brewery is out of business.

Can. It's an unclear dark orange colored beer with a small off-white head soon gone. Some curtains. The aroma has a touch of alcohol, but mostly it's grapefruit, pine cones and tropical fruits like pineapple and peach. Rather subdued malts. It's full bodied and softly carbonated, with a light hop burn and a touch of alcohol. Tropical fruits and grapefruit driven flavor with pine cones and a light sweet malt touch. Decent bitterness too. Lasting fruity finish. A tasteful and pleasant one indeed. 190816
